diff --git a/src/settingsview/components/PluginItemDelegate.qml b/src/settingsview/components/PluginItemDelegate.qml
index a50966fc72925a7a9b8271d3860b531dd974ed83..8db65967e75e1da617030c9a001069bdfedc3c73 100644
--- a/src/settingsview/components/PluginItemDelegate.qml
+++ b/src/settingsview/components/PluginItemDelegate.qml
@@ -49,6 +49,7 @@ ItemDelegate {
             root.height -= pluginListPreferencesView.childrenRect.height
             pluginListPreferencesView.visible = !pluginListPreferencesView.visible
         }
+        PluginAdapter.preferenceChanged(pluginId)
     }
 
     Connections {